## Tuning

The receipt mailer (Almsgate) batches donation receipts and sends through the Thornquay relay. On-call: if the queue backs up, resist the urge to crank batch size — the relay rate-limits per connection, and bigger batches just mean bigger retries. Scale worker count first, then shorten the flush interval. Dedupe window must stay longer than the retry horizon or donors get duplicate receipts, which generates tickets. All knobs live in one place and are read at worker start. Current production values follow.

tuning table, kajop-yafof:
QUOTAS = {
    "wenath": 10,
    "ulaael": 5,
}

FAQ for the eng sync — Q: Why is the Hallwren audio-guide app skipping tracks in the Fernbeck Gallery wing? A: Beacon IDs got shuffled in last week's content push; a fix ships Thursday. Meanwhile, curators can reopen the content admin panel by entering the recovery passphrase below.

strongbox words: oliael-gilax-lamael

- [ ] Before sealing the signing keys for the Quillbeam PDF invoice renderer, confirm that every external plugin author listed in the Havershore registry has acknowledged the new manifest format. Verify the render sandbox boots with plugins disabled, then with the reference plugin only. Once both witnesses initial the log, the ceremony lead reads aloud the recovery passphrase recorded below.

recovery phrase for tadup-hahog: wendor-druael

- [ ] Deep-link signing key ceremony (Wrenport Mobile, step 7). Reviewer note: the routing table for tollgate:// links is signed with this key, so a bad rotation means every deep link falls back to the web shim — users will notice fast. Verify both custodians initialed the worksheet, confirm the old key is revoked in staging first, then seal the escrow copy. The escrow unlock passphrase follows.

strongbox words: druath-quenael

### Build Migration Auth

The Cragbuild migration replaces our ad-hoc Make targets with hermetic, sandboxed builds. All dependencies are fetched through the Lodepot artifact proxy — direct network access inside the sandbox is blocked. To run a migrated target, the proxy client must authenticate; it reads a key from `LODEPOT_KEY` in your environment. Contractors get a short-lived key scoped to read-only artifact fetches, renewed weekly. Do not commit it or bake it into BUILD files. Your current proxy key is provided below.

app token of fajop-fahif = qvz4-AnML